Africa to America

by Leilany Reyes

During the era of the Civil War, African Americans used music as a way to pass down the origins of slavery. In the years prior to slavery, music derived from Africa before it’s natives were forced to travel to the United States. 

Because of the African culture that has been influenced in the African American community, music has been the main point of expression for many African Americans. African music has opened doors for a wide variety of music genres.
